Any leftover moisture and water was Therefore, biphenyl (a nonpolar compound) would be totally dissolved in hexanes while the triphenylmethanol (a polar compound) has extremely low solubility in hexanes and crystallizes out of solution. Triphenylmethane can be synthesized by FriedelCrafts reaction from benzene and chloroform with aluminium chloride catalyst: 3 C6H6 + CHCl3 Ph3CH + 3 HCl.
